How Frequently Should You Change Your Oil?

How frequently should vehicle owners change their oil? This is a common concern for both car enthusiasts and regular drivers. Generally, manufacturers recommend changing engine oil every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, however some contemporary vehicles may push this interval to 10,000 miles or further depending on specific conditions. Elements that affect how often you need an oil change include your driving patterns, local weather conditions, and the oil variety you choose. For instance, those who frequently engage in stop-and-go traffic or drive in extreme temperatures may require more frequent changes. Moreover, synthetic motor oils are known to deliver enhanced protection and can help lengthen the duration between necessary oil changes. Regularly checking the oil level and its overall quality is critical; oil that appears dark and contains grit is a clear sign that a change is overdue. Ultimately, adhering to a regular oil change schedule is essential for maintaining engine health, optimizing performance, and prolonging vehicle lifespan, making it a key aspect of responsible car ownership.

What Does a Full Service Oil Change Include?

A complete full service oil change usually covers a number of key elements designed to guarantee peak engine performance. First, the service includes extracting the aged engine oil, which is afterward exchanged with high-quality, manufacturer-recommended oil. The oil filter is additionally changed to make certain that contaminants do not circulate within the engine.

Beyond these main duties, technicians frequently perform a thorough multi-point evaluation, checking hoses, belts, and fluid levels for signs of wear and tear. They may also inspect the engine air filter and cabin air filter, swapping them out when needed.

A number of service centers deliver extra services, such as wheel rotation, brake inspection, and even a wash or clean of the automobile's interior, elevating the overall upkeep of the vehicle. This all-inclusive approach not only maintains engine performance but also promotes the long-term performance of other critical systems within the vehicle.

Understanding When to Plan Your Next Full Oil Change Service

At what point should car owners think about booking their next complete oil change service? Generally, it is recommended every 3,000 to 7,500 miles, based on the specific make and model of the vehicle and the oil type utilized. Monitoring the vehicle's oil level and quality is essential; if the oil appears dark or gritty, it may indicate the need for a change sooner. Additionally, owners should take note of the vehicle's performance. Strange sounds, reduced gas mileage, or dashboard warning indicators could point to the need for an oil change. Shifting seasons may also affect the recommended oil change schedule; to illustrate, extreme cold weather during winter months can demand more frequent oil change intervals. Ultimately, referring to the owner's manual offers vehicle-specific recommendations that help maintain optimal performance and extend the vehicle's lifespan. Regularly scheduling oil changes is a proactive measure to maintain engine health and avoid costly repairs down the line.

Questions We Often Receive

Can Additional Services Be Performed During a Full Service Oil Change?

Indeed, several automotive centers provide extra services during a full service oil change. These often include tire rotations, fluid top-offs and inspections, and air filter changes, creating a valuable opportunity for extensive vehicle maintenance in one visit.

What Type of Oil Does a Full Service Oil Change Use?

Usually, a complete oil change employs either standard, blended synthetic, or premium synthetic oil. The decision relies on the automobile's needs and the owner's needs, ensuring peak performance and engine preservation during operation.

How Much Time Does a Full Service Oil Change Require?

A full service oil change usually requires between 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the shop's speed and supplementary services included. Factors like vehicle type and oil choice can additionally impact the length of the service.

Do I Need an Appointment for a Full Service Oil Change?

Booking an appointment for a full service oil change is usually suggested, so the service center can efficiently accommodate your vehicle. Nevertheless, numerous locations also welcome walk-in customers, providing flexibility for those with immediate needs.

Are Full Service Oil Changes More Expensive Than Standard Oil Changes?

Comprehensive oil changes tend to be priced higher than conventional oil changes owing to the supplementary services they encompass, including filter replacements and fluid inspections. This increased cost demonstrates the comprehensive attention given to automotive upkeep.
